Hey everyone, I'm going to start making battle maps for some old war stories. I was wondering if this would help everyone be able to understand the story better, and if it would make you more likely to read war stories. I love reading war stories, but I often find myself struggling to figure out where everything is happening, especially with events that featured a lot of movement (eg Waterbridge vs Ridgewood). I thought that this would be fun and it would help us discuss the tactics of past events - and what YOU would do in retrospect. Actually, that gives me another idea. A new form of tactical scenarios. Old battles revisited. Could you have done it better? What does everyone think?
